Hoping there is some way to remove any fonts installed by users, I know there is a base set of fonts that are installed when you first boot up Windows.

 

Is there a way to get back to these fonts, without having to nuke a computer? Fonts I've installed have been "installed for everyone". I want to remove all fonts that have been installed by user, so I can confidently install the Google Font repository and know everything in my font list is either licensed or open source.

 

I've already gone Control Panel > Fonts > Font Settings > Restore default font settings which is the only suggestion that comes up when trying to search for this, and it doesn't do anything useful I still have all the fonts that have been installed by users installed on the computer.
